欧美一区二区三区,国内熟女精品熟女A片视频小说,日本av网,小鲜肉男男GAY做受XXX网站

mysql如何通過加索引創建臨時表提高查詢速度?

錢淋西2年前13瀏覽0評論

MySQL是一種非常流行的關系型數據庫管理系統,但是在進行大數據量的查詢時,查詢速度可能會受到影響。為了提高查詢速度,可以通過加索引創建臨時表的方式來優化查詢。

1. 什么是索引?

索引是一種數據結構,用于快速定位數據。在MySQL數據庫中,可以通過創建索引來提高查詢速度。

2. 為什么要創建臨時表?

在進行復雜的查詢時,可能需要多次訪問同一個表,這會導致查詢速度變慢。為了優化查詢,可以通過創建臨時表來緩存查詢結果,減少對原始表的訪問次數。

3. 如何通過加索引創建臨時表提高查詢速度?

首先,在需要查詢的表中創建索引,以加快查詢速度。然后,使用SELECT INTO語句將查詢結果存儲在臨時表中。最后,使用JOIN語句將臨時表與其他表連接,以獲取最終的查詢結果。

4. 注意事項

在創建臨時表時,應該注意避免重復的數據,以及及時刪除臨時表,以避免占用過多的存儲空間。

總之,通過加索引創建臨時表是一種有效的優化查詢速度的方法。在進行大數據量的查詢時,可以嘗試使用這種方法來提高查詢效率。